Scheduling rules: For the C1 driver's license Subject 1 test, you have five opportunities to retake the test. Each retake requires paying a retake fee and rescheduling. 2. Regulations: According to the "Regulations on the Application and Use of Motor Vehicle Driver's Licenses": Article 37 states that each subject test can be taken once, and if the test is failed, it can be retaken once. If you do not take the retest or fail the retest, the current test session is terminated, and the applicant must reschedule the test. However, Subject 2 and Subject 3 tests must be scheduled at least ten days later. If the Subject 3 safety and civilized driving knowledge test is failed, the passed road driving skills test results remain valid.
